Comprehending Common Door Handle Problems
Before diving into affordable repair options, it is necessary to recognize the normal problems one may encounter with door handles:
- Loose Handles: Over time, screws can end up being loose, resulting in handles that wobble or do not function properly.
- Sticking Handles: Handles that are difficult to turn might be jammed or due to misalignment in the door.
- Broken Mechanisms: Internal elements may break or break, making the handle unusable.
- Rust and Corrosion: Metal handles, particularly on external doors, can struggle with rust, affecting functionality and look.
- Wear on Finish: Over time, finishes can fade, peel, or scratch, diminishing the door's general appearance.

Cost-Effective Repair Solutions
When issues occur, many homeowners fret about the potential costs. However, numerous solutions are not just effective but likewise budget-friendly. Here's a summary of commonly adopted affordable door handle repair techniques:
Tightening Loose Handles:
- Use a screwdriver to tighten up any loose screws.
- If screws are removed, replace them with slightly bigger ones for better grip.
Addressing Sticking Handles:
- Check and straighten the latch to guarantee it engages properly.
- Tidy the door frame and handle area to remove any particles.
- Apply lubricant to moving parts to improve functionality.
Fixing Broken Mechanisms:
- Identify the internal part that is broken, buy a replacement part, and install it. A typical repair package for door handles is quite affordable, averaging between ₤ 10 to ₤ 25.
- If the door handle is beyond repair, think about changing the whole handle. Fundamental designs are offered for as low as ₤ 20.
Dealing with Rust and Corrosion:
- Use a rust eliminator or a vinegar option to tidy affected handles.
- When cleaned, apply a protective coat or polish created for metal surfaces to avoid recurrence.
Renewing the Finish:
- For scratched or cracked finishes, use touch-up paint particularly developed for door handles.
- Some house owners may go with spray finishes to refresh the handle appearance, with costs typically ranging in between ₤ 5 to ₤ 15.
When to Consider Replacement
While lots of repairs are simple, often a replacement is the most cost-effective long-lasting service. Here are scenarios in which replacement might be necessitated:
- The handle mechanism is significantly harmed, and repair parts are expensive or not available.
- The total looks of your doors could be enhanced with a modern handle, thus improving the appeal of your area.
- If regular repairs become necessary, changing the handle can conserve both time and money.
Tools and Materials Needed for Repairs
To assist in repairs, having the right tools on hand can make the procedure smoother. Think about event:
- A set of screwdrivers (Phillips and flat-head)
- Lubricating spray or grease
- Cleaning cloths and moderate detergent
- Replacement screws or handle mechanism
- Rust remover (if appropriate)
